Wylie Lady Pirates rally past Wylie East in dramatic Crosstown Showdown

In a thrilling District 9-6A showdown on Tuesday, the Wylie Lady Pirates proved why they have dominated the district for the past two seasons. Facing longtime rival Wylie East at the Williams Center, the Pirates rallied from a 0-1 set deficit to win the match 4-1, improving to 24-4 overall and remaining unbeaten in district play at 4-0.

Early momentum for the Raiders

Wylie East entered the match with confidence, capturing the opening set 25-22. Sophomore Tess Adamic led the Raiders with three kills during a decisive 7-2 run that gave them a 1-0 lead in the best‑of‑five series. The set marked the first time since Oct. 8, 2024, that Wylie had dropped a set in district competition, and it came at the hands of their crosstown foe.

Pirates adjust and seize control

Head coach Sherry Olivares said the team needed to “find a way to get it done.” After experimenting with different lineups, the Pirates shifted tactics and began to dominate the rallies. Senior Keelyn Green and junior Makayla Entwistle combined for a crucial block early in the second set, extending the lead to 8-3.

Wylie weathered a surge from the Raiders but reclaimed the momentum, closing the second set 25-23. Senior Aubrey DeGrate contributed three kills in a five‑point stretch that swung the match back in Wylie’s favor, while senior Julia Hudgins finished with a team‑high 21 kills.

Fourth‑set surge seals the win

The Pirates never fell behind in the fourth set, building a comfortable lead that the Raiders could not overcome. Although senior Macy Barcelo fought back with two kills to narrow the gap to 22-19, junior Kinley Tortorich’s block helped Wylie maintain control, and senior Green’s right‑side kill capped the victory.

Olivares praised her squad’s resilience, noting, “We just found a way. We played a little more cleaner than they did at the end.” The win not only preserved Wylie’s perfect district record but also reinforced the program’s championship pedigree as the season heads toward its final stretch.

Coaches reflect on the battle

Wylie East head coach Tasha Hallam highlighted her team’s defensive effort, saying, “Our block went to work tonight. We got a lot of block touches tonight. Defensively, we played one of our best games of the season.” Despite the loss, the Raiders showed strong defensive play throughout, with junior Zoey Williams adding three kills in the second set.

Both coaches emphasized the importance of perseverance and teamwork, underscoring the high‑stakes nature of district competition and the community pride that surrounds the rivalry.

Looking ahead

With the district title within reach, the Lady Pirates will aim to continue their unbeaten run as they prepare for the upcoming playoff schedule. The victory over Wylie East serves as a reminder that, even when faced with early adversity, the team’s determination and depth can carry them to success.
